The Cushman & Wakefield team of John Minervini, Robin Dodson and Erik Larson represented both the buyer and the seller. The C&W brokers say that Sweda, will use the building, which is at 1616 California Ave., as an adjunct to the company's existing 200,000-sf warehouse and distribution facility located next door. Sweda, which is both a manufacturer and a supplier for the promotional products industry, has owned the 200,000-sf building for the past 10 years.

Built in 1948, the 76,348-sf warehouse is fully air conditioned and previously served as a label manufacturing facility for Avery Dennison and later for CCL Label. Hager Pacific, one of the largest privately owned real estate investment firms in Southern California, acquired the building in June 2001.
